For those people, like me, who like to nerd out a bit: Ska shares a common origin with Reggae and Rocksteady (they even mention Rocksteady in this clip) in Jamaica, dating back to at least the 50s, but possibly the 40s, very likely, actually. What most people around the world identify as Ska is actually the second generation of Ska that spread from the UK; which Madness is a part of. The first wave came from Jamaica, but in the post-war period, Jamaica being a part of the British Commonwealth, was given preferential treatment for its immigrants to the UK to help rebuild the country after the war. That's how Ska made its way to the UK. And, because Jamaican immigrants settled in very working-class neighborhoods, many white Britons adopted the genre. Ska was, in essence, a very working-class youth genre in the UK in the first decade or so. In the 70s, when Punk music broke out in the UK, many of its aspects, like the high energy and electronic instruments (and some post-punk) fused with the earlier Ska to create what you see here: second-wave ska. Ironically, this also coincided with much of the Thatcher period. I say ironic, because Thatcher was very conservative in the Cold War drive while most UK Ska bands were very racially integrated; as were the audiences and tended to have a very strong working class and militant anti-racist stand. Third generation Ska isn't really that interesting (with perhaps my personal liking of the band Save Ferris). In general it was a 90s American suburbanite pop infused thing that was empty of any significant social lyrics. Most of you may not know this, but this song by Madness is actually a cover of Prince Buster's original version. In fact, their name "Madness" also comes from a Prince Buster song; along with their song of the same name. Prince Buster's considered the godfather of Ska. Fun fact, the guy who does the intro rap, at the time this was filmed, wasn't even part of the band. In fact, he's not seen during the performance shots and wasn't on the album cover. So what was the deal with him? - Cathal Smyth, AKA Chas Smash, was the band's original bass player when they were called "The Invaders" but left the band on good terms. So after the band changed their name into "Madness" Smash would turn up at performances and would frequently jump onstage and join the party. He'd do that so many times that the band had something like "We have to get Chas back in, he's too much fun!" Chas played on the "One step beyond" album, and sang vocals on several songs but he wasn't a full member of the band yet. He'd formally re-join the band a couple of months later and remained with them until he left in 2014 and hasn't rejoined Madness since, which many fans say is a shame since he added so much fun on stage.
